Meticulous Audio Visual Artist mïus shares ‘Feather ft. Amme’ Single unveils Abstrakt LP

Detail-oriented musician mïus released his new single, ‘Feather ft. Amme’, on the 21st of April via the label he founded, Théque Records. The intricate offering premiered on CLASH Magazine and follows his recently released song ‘Slow Burn’ ft. HALOSARA, which received early support from the Hungarian magazine Recorder.hu and is the second single shared from his upcoming 8-track album, Abstrakt, which is slated for release across digital platforms and vinyl on the 2nd of June.

The artist’s music has been lauded by notable publications Mixmag UK, Faze Mag, DJ Mag Spain, Noisey Germany, FLUX Music and 6AM, among others and aired on BBC Radio 6 with Tom Ravenscroft, RadioEins, KCRW, Ibiza Global Radio, Ibiza Sonica, CJSW Radio. His work has been remixed by the likes of Brandt Brauer Frick, Vessels, and Robot Koch, helping him reach nearly 1 million streams on Spotify alone, where he charted on Spotify’s Top 50 in the UK and Germany.

‘Feather ft. Amme’ pulsates like a strobe light in a dark club. Glitch effects scatter, shedding metallic sparks that set the ever-progressing record ablaze, softened by the nurturing tones of songstress Amme’s airy voice.

mïus is an audio/visual project by Gergely Álmos based in Budapest. Defined as a multi-art project wherein the different fields of self-expression meet each other, he will be showcasing his audio-visual show titled naked waves on tour later this year at select venues in Prague, Rome, and more to be announced.

Gergely Álmos is an architect in civil life and also works in movies as a set designer, which describes why he always pays attention to every small detail from songs to videos as everything is part of his self-expression and a result of a mature conception. mïus’ upcoming single is reminiscent of Moderat, Apparat, and DjRUM.

Behind the name Amme stands Emma Nagy, an emerging singer from the contemporary jazz scene in Budapest. She is the leader and singer of the Budapest-based jazz band Nagy Emma Quintet and the electronic duo Passive Collider.

Abstrakt LP Tracklist:

  1. Feather ft. Amme
  2. Clappp
  3. Slow Burn ft. HALOSARA
  4. Freedom ft. Raf Skowroński
  5. Quattro
  6. Ode ft. Amme
  7. Last Time ft. Raf Skowroński
  8. Walls II ft. Daniel Varga
